As a Packer I in the Finishing Department, you will play a key role in ensuring finished products meet quality and packaging standards. This position is responsible for packing glued folding cartons into corrugated cases according to established specifications and production requirements.

What will you do in this role?
- Erecting and labeling corrugated cases and identifying each case with appropriate die position and pallet numbers.
- Sorting, housekeeping, flat packing responsibilities, and communicating any quality problems to QA Manager and/or Manufacturing Managers.
- Support manufacturing operations by effectively and safely feeding and/or packing cartons into corrugated cases produced on high-speed gluing machines.
- Regularly inspect cartons during the feeding or packing operations, to ensure products meet customer specifications.
- Secondary functions include labeling cases, manually stacking sealed cases onto pallets, removing wastepaper from die cut pallets, housekeeping, material handling, assisting the Gluing Operator and working as assigned.
- Maintain a clean, organized, and efficient workspace, adhering to all safety standards and protocols.
- Actively participate in ongoing in-house quality assurance and safety training programs.
- Conform to all established safe work practices, standards, and regulatory requirements.

The physical requirements and work environment:
Physical Demands
- Standing/Walking: Ability to stand and walk for extended periods (up to 10 hours per shift).
- Lifting/Carrying: Regularly lift and move materials up to 25 lbs.
- Repetitive Motions: Frequent use of hands and arms for machine operation and material handling.
- Visual/Manual Requirements: Ability to read gauges, measure materials, and perform quality checks.
Environmental Conditions
- Temperature: Work performed in a manufacturing environment with seasonal temperature variations.
- Noise Level: Exposure to moderate to high noise levels; hearing protection provided.
- Safety Gear: Personal protective equipment (PPE) such as safety glasses, gloves, and steel-toe shoes required.
- Other Factors: Occasional exposure to dust, ink, or chemicals used in production.
